Considering the University of Pristina weather and environment in Pristina? This continental climate features warm summers averaging 22°C (72°F) and cold winters around 1°C (34°F), with moderate precipitation of about 700mm annually. Snowfall is common from December to March, impacting campus commutes, while summer heat can reach 40°C (104°F). Environmental concerns like occasional poor air quality from winter heating add to daily life considerations for students and faculty. Natural hazards such as floods and earthquakes pose low but notable risks. Liveability ratings hover around 3/5 overall, balancing affordable living with pollution challenges. Weather Overview in Pristina

The weather in Pristina offers a humid continental climate ideal for those who enjoy distinct seasons. Annual temperatures range from winter lows of -27°C (-17°F) to summer highs of 44°C (111°F), with averages of 1°C (34°F) in January and 22°C (72°F) in July. Precipitation totals around 719mm yearly, peaking in spring and autumn. Sunny days dominate summers, while foggy winters affect visibility on campus paths at University of Pristina. Environmental Factors in Pristina

At 576m altitude, Pristina's geology features karst landscapes prone to minor tremors, no active volcanoes. Air quality varies: summer AQI 50-100 (good), winter 150+ (unhealthy) from wood/coal heating, impacting respiratory health for students.
